Kafka’s Game-Changing Buffs
Kafka’s combat capabilities are receiving a substantial upgrade through modifications to her passive talent mechanics. The most significant change involves her Follow-Up Attack activation conditions—she will now trigger these powerful attacks whenever any ally targets opponents, dramatically increasing her damage output potential.
Additionally, Kafka’s Follow-Up Attacks will automatically apply Damage Over Time (DoT) effects to affected enemies, creating powerful synergy with her existing kit. This enhancement transforms her from a situational damage dealer into a consistent threat throughout combat encounters.
Strategic Impact: These changes make Kafka significantly more versatile in various team compositions. Players should consider pairing her with characters who possess multiple attack instances per turn to maximize her new passive talent potential. The automatic DoT application also reduces setup requirements, allowing for more efficient damage rotations.
